Darmowe narzędzia developerskie dla studentów.

Producenci narzędzi developerskich chętnie udostępniają swoje oprogramowanie za darmo studentom. Z jednej strony można tu mówić o formie misji edukacyjnej, ale jest to również inwestycja na przyszłość. Młodzi programiści szybko przyzwyczajają się do określonych rozwiązań, dlatego po ukończeniu studiów nierzadko są gotowi płacić za narzędzia, które już znają.

Tematem studentów w kontekście branży IT zajmowaliśmy się już kilkakrotnie, pisząc między innymi o ciekawych stażach czy o najlepszych uczelniach dla programistów. Dziś pochylamy się nad narzędziami developerskimi, które w normalnych okolicznościach często są zbyt kosztowne na studencką kieszeń. Na szczęście jednak dla młodych programistów, wielu producentów udostępnia swoje oprogramowanie studentom, a nawet współpracuje w tym zakresie z uczelniami, mając podpisane odpowiednie umowy. Oto nasze krótkie zestawienie narzędzi developerskich za free.

Student Developer Pack od GitHub

Serwisu GitHub nie trzeba szczególnie przedstawiać nie tylko doświadczonym programistom, ale również studentom. Dla tych ostatnich został przygotowany specjalny zestaw narzędzi developerskich, które łącznie warte są kilka tysięcy dolarów. Dzięki współpracy z czołowymi producentami takiego oprogramowania GitHub proponuje młodym programistom Student Developer Pack. Można w nim znaleźć bardzo ciekawe narzędzia, z których chętnie korzystają także doświadczeni koderzy, zarówno płatne, jak i darmowe. Wśród tych ostatnich można znaleźć na przykład edytor Atom. Jeśli chodzi o płatne narzędzia i platformy, warto tu wymienić między innymi CrowdFlower, DNSimple, DigitalOcean, Travis CI do zarządzania projektami, SendGrid do wiadomości e-mail, bazy danych Orchestrate, Screenhero do współdzielenia ekranu, a także pakiet programistyczny dla UnrealEngine 4, platforma Amazon Web Services, aplikacja Bitnami, DataDog, HackHands, Microsoft Azure i wiele innych. Dodatkowo student może założyć w GitHub dowolną ilość prywatnych repozytoriów. Dostęp do Student Developer Pack uzyskuje się, zakładając konto studenckie w GitHub, które należy potwierdzić e-mailem uczelnianym.

Microsoft DreamSpark

Również Microsoft może się pochwalić własnym programem skierowanym do uczniów, studentów i wykładowców uczelni. DreamSpark to dostęp do oprogramowania, ale można go wykorzystywać jedynie w celach niekomercyjnych, przede wszystkim edukacyjnych, badawczych i naukowych. Program funkcjonuje w dwóch wersjach. Pierwsza z nich adresowana jest do uczelni i szkół, które wykupują subskrypcję i udostępniają oprogramowanie na swoich komputerach. Druga wersja programu skierowana jest bezpłatnie bezpośrednio do studentów, którzy otrzymują dostęp do oprogramowania po weryfikacji statusu użytkownika.

DreamSpark jest dostępny w wersji Standard (dla każdej placówki edukacyjnej) oraz Premium (dla uczelni wyższych STEM oraz szkół, które wydają dyplom Technika Informatyka). W ten sposób student może uzyskać darmowy dostęp do takich produktów, jak Windows Server, Windows Client (tylko Premium), Visual Studio Community, Professional (tylko Standard) i Enterprise (tylko Premium), Windows Embedded, aplikacje Visio i Project (tylko Premium) oraz OneNote, SQL Server, BizTalk Server i SharePoint Server (obydwa tylko Premium).

Microsoft Visual Studio Dev Essentials

Skoro jesteśmy już przy Microsoft, warto wspomnieć jeszcze o projekcie Visual Studio Dev Essentials, który skierowany jest zresztą nie tylko do studentów, ale do wszystkich programistów, wykorzystujących w swojej pracy oprogramowanie Microsoft. Po zarejestrowaniu się, można uzyskać dostęp do takich narzędzi, jak Visual Studio Community, Visual Studio Code i Team Foundation Server Express. Dodatkowo otrzymujemy za darmo cały szereg usług w chmurze takich, jak magazyny, obliczenia, zaplecze dla aplikacji, usługi IoT oraz analizy. W tym segmencie Microsoft udostępnia środki w wysokości 25 dolarów miesięcznie przez rok na korzystanie z platformy Azure, Visual Studio Team Services dla pięciu użytkowników, a także bezpłatną warstwę usług aplikacji, HockeyApp i Application Insights. W ramach Visual Studio Dev Essentials możemy otrzymać także szereg różnych wersji próbnych oprogramowania i plików, na przykład SQL Server Developer Edition, Windows R Server, Parallels Desktop for Mac Pro Edition na 3 miesiące, Parallels Access na 3 miesiące oraz maszyna wirtualna z platformą systemu Windows na 60 dni. Nie można również zapomnieć o darmowym dostępie do różnych szkoleń, kursów i do pomocy technicznej. Visual Studio Dev Essentials to bezpłatna trzymiesięczna subskrypcja Pluralsight, dostęp do kursów Xamarin University, 90 dni za free WintellectNOW i dostęp do Microsoft Virtual Academy.

JetBarins Products Pack

Również JetBarins udostępnił darmowy pakiet edukacyjny dla studentów. Dzięki temu młodzi programiści mogą korzystać z bardzo dobrych narzędzi, nie ponosząc przy tym żadnych kosztów. Ten pakiet to bardzo przydatne wsparcie dla wszystkich, którzy uczą się i doskonalą w Java, PHP, Ruby, Python, JavaScript, Objective-C lub .NET. Otrzymujemy tutaj takie narzędzia, jak IntelliJ IDEA Ultimata (kompletne środowisko JVM), ReSharper, AppCode (iOS/macOS IDE), PhpStorm, PyCharm (Python i Django IDE), RubyMine, WebStorm (JavaScript IDE), DataGrip (IDE dla pracujących z bazami danych) oraz CLion (C/C++ IDE). Aby uzyskać dostęp do wymienionych powyżej narzędzi, wystarczy dokonać weryfikacji za pomocą uczelnianego e-maila.